A pageant queen at a local Indiana fair has her crown and title stripped amid claims her aunt rigged the contest. Sarah Rice,18, was stripped of her title by the Fountain County 4-H Council, who named her queen Saturday. Grievances filed claim runner-up Jordan Snoddy had more points.

Doctors said Friday a Peruvian woman has given birth to a boy they have dubbed the "lobster baby" because of a rare condition known as arthrogryposis, or curvature of the joints, in which his arms and legs are deformed and wrapped around his body, like claws. Moises Chavez is one of the only babies worldwide born with all four limbs affected. The one-month-old was born in Peru's central Andes and brought to Lima this week.

A tabloid is making good on an offensive article that labeled a police officer who suffered disfiguring burns in a crash while on duty as "ugly. "American Media Inc. , owner of the Weekly World News, ran a list of the ''top 10 ugliest people'' in its Feb. 7 issue featuring a post-surgery photo of the disfigured officer and his wife.

A criminal gang in India has adopted an unorthodox, yet effective, method to avoid arrest: having women strip naked to distract police. The group is a timber mafia, dedicated to illegally chopping down trees in an eastern India forest in the Jharkhand state. The women are paid to strip in front of officers who are too embarrased, or too distracted, to hunt the criminals down, allowing more than enough time for escape.
